Davos AM24 - The World in Numbers: Inequality - Original

The richest 10% of the global population currently hold 76% of all wealth, whereas the poorest half of the population hold less than 2%. As policy-makers look to rekindle growth in a high debt environment, how can they address the dilemma of reducing inequality without undermining macroeconomic stability? This session delves into the multiple dimensions of global inequality, its social and economic costs, and the policy choices to address these challenges.
